Abstract :
Novel tetracationic pyrene derivative (1,3,6,8-tetrakis(N-methylpyridinium-4-yl)pyrene, Py4+) was synthesized. Photochemical properties such as fluorescence quantum yield and fluorescence lifetime were observed for Py4+ and Py4+/clay complexes. Judging from Lambert–Beer plot analysis, Py4+ molecules adsorb on the clay surface without aggregation up to 69% versus cation exchange capacity of the clay. Py4+ molecule emits strong fluorescence from an excited state of monomer, while the emission from excimer was not detected, in spite of high density adsorption condition on the solid surface. It is supposed that strong interaction between host and guest by the ‘Size-Matching Effect’ inhibits the formation of excimer on the clay surface.
